Output 3ae70de9324181c6e4fd138a3e707ff73e6820f164a0fb8488b833a62050ed81:91

value
6810
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ba2072a1757f75a2a3d206f44233bc18e842a77b3b0cd8e3ace4e9aaec49f01
address
bc1ptw3qw2sh2lm4523ayph5ggemcx8gg2nhkwcvmr36ee8f4tkynuqssn7lpx
transaction
3ae70de9324181c6e4fd138a3e707ff73e6820f164a0fb8488b833a62050ed81
spent
true